Ok, so here's the deal. During the spring through fall I take my dog for runs almost daily.
Normally I pocket carry a S&W 642 Airweight 24/7 in a pocket holster. The only time I ever have an issue carrying it is when I go for these runs. What I've done in the past is just wear cargo shorts, which keep the gun from bouncing around or flopping out. The problem is that cargo or khaki shorts aren't ideal for going for runs normally. If I were to try and pocket carry it in athletic or basketball shorts, the gun is too heavy for the shorts and flops around a lot.
SO. I want to try one of those belly band holsters. If it prints or shows a little, so be it, but I'd rather have one that's as slim and form-fitting as possible (I'm pretty lean, about 12% body fat).
Does anyone use a belly-band type holster? What brand do you use and what has your experience been with it?
Any input on this method of carry is appreciated!
